Stu Parker 50 Not Out

Hi all,

I hope you will join in and congratulate Stu Parker on his personal 50th Supernova discovery. Infact it's 51 now as he found another one last night!
While 50 is a milestone for Stu, I can see 100 coming up much quicker than the first 50.

I still remember well his first discovery in NGC134 and what a beautiful image Stu took of that galaxy and his first SN.
Well his 50th has been just as impressive, located in NGC428, the SN is very bright at mag 12.2 and he imaged it just before dawn only 5 degrees above the horizon. Being only 50 million light years away this is getting a lot of interest from professional astronomers.

The rest of the BOSS team send you a HUGE congratulations Stu, you have inspired us and supported us to be the successful team we are and you are a top bloke even for a Kiwi (that's just a bit of fun folks).

Stu and the whole BOSS team came together from an email posted on a chat site about supernova 6 years ago. In that time we have achieved so much. We have helped advance the science behind supernova and inspired other amateurs.

Hi All,
Well I would like to thank all of you for your generous congrats.It has certainly been a busy 3 years and 11 months. I am not used to all the attention that I and the BOSS group get so all I can say is many thanks.It is always great to hear all of your comments.First and formost I must thank my wife Lynn certinally if she didnt support what I was doing it would of never worked and putting up with me when I miss a supernova(not real good time around the house).Also for milking the cows when I have spent 24 hours up and need some sleep!!!(BTW she always milks the cows I am only a spare wheel.)
But I would like to pay a special thanks to the BOSS crew without which I would have never got my and our search programmes off the ground. Their support and friendship is unreal and I hope will last for a lifetime.
From my first email to Peter Marples to having a first meal with Greg Bock and Pat Pearl here in NZ and then meeting Colin Drescher and Brendan Downs so much has changed. The best part is to have the respect of professionals in the field that we do for a hobby is just great and very satisfying.
Thanks to the above guys for helping me with reporting, confirmation images and many other parts of supernova hunting and amateur astronomy.
I remember talking to Pete on the phone many moons ago that I was so pleased that I managed to image 10 galaxies in one night!!! Great , now on a good night I will do anything from 500-1500 images per night.
Well not sure what will happen in the future but it’s been a blast (literally).
